Safety
If you are buying a brand new cot bed, you should ensure that it is in compliance with current British and European safety standards. If it is old, make sure that it was painted with a paint that is safe for furniture (either lead-free or non-toxic) and that the paint was completely dried. Avoid cots with drop sides as they could trap children between the mattress and side of the cot.

It is important to remember that no cot is 100% safe. It is important to never leave your child unattended. You should also keep the cot clear of teddies, bumpers, duvets and blankets, because they could be choking hazards. Keep the cot far away from windows and heaters since they can cause fire.
